Is Solo Noodle clean?

Solo Noodle is currently Rated Okay from Public Health β€” Seattle & King County, from an inspection on May 26, 2026. No critical violations were recorded at that visit. On Cooked's ladder that reads mid 😬.

What did inspectors find at Solo Noodle?

Nothing was written up at the most recent inspection on May 26, 2026. A clean sheet like this is the best possible result β€” no violations of any severity were recorded.

When was Solo Noodle last inspected?

Solo Noodle has 6 inspections on record going back to July 2, 2024, averaging 15 points.

How Seattle grades restaurants

Public Health β€” Seattle & King County posts a word, not a letter: Excellent, Good, Okay, or Needs To Improve. The rating is deliberately not a snapshot β€” it averages the establishment’s recent routine inspections, so one bad day does not sink a consistently clean kitchen and one good day does not rescue a bad one. Inspectors score violations in red points for things that directly cause foodborne illness and blue points for everything else; around 45 red points triggers a mandatory re-inspection. Newly opened or recently changed spots can show as Not Rated until enough inspections accumulate.
